NorthLink Ferries routes at a glance

NorthLink Ferries connects mainland Scotland with Orkney and Shetland. Aberdeen services reach Lerwick, with Kirkwall calls on selected sailings, while Scrabster–Stromness offers a separate approach to Orkney from Scotland’s north coast. Choose between these routes around your mainland journey and island itinerary. Check whether your Aberdeen sailing calls at Kirkwall, and distinguish an Orkney booking from a journey continuing to Shetland.
